It's probably M18x1.5. Just pick up a standard O2 bung. If you're not doing the welding yourself just tell the exhaust shop you need an extra O2 bung welded in.

 

WHY do you think you need to do this? Pretty sure that placing an O2 sensor just aft of a cat converter will cause wonky readings.

I was told there should be an o2 sensor before and after the cat.

 

By whom, and for what reason? If you add an extra O2 sensor, where do you plan on plugging it in? :iam:

 

If you are talking about adding a wideband O2 sensor along with a gauge and/or some sort of logging setup, you want the WBO2 to be before the cat converter.
